Walmart Receives SaucyIf you have actually been actually would like to transform your book nightclub in to an incident of Hot Ones, today's your second. Walmart, the big-box retailer in the past devoted to ~ family members market values, has actually produced a line of hot sauces influenced through spicy love story stories. Created in alliance with Melinda's Hot Sauces, the Spicy Books limited-edition set includes five 5oz containers of a variety of warmth degrees as well as retails for $14.98. Walmart formulated the caliente spices as a surprise for screenwriter Yulin Kuang, who is actually readied to adapt two Emily Holly books (Beach front Read as well as Folks We Find vacationing) as well as whose very own launching, Exactly how to End a Romance, was actually released in April. The next time a person believes the urge to compose a "Why don't men read fiction?" part, I hope they'll get Liz Slab's For the Love of Men instead and also reroute their time and energy to the genuine problem.Utah Prohibits thirteen Books From People Schools StatewideAfter passing among the most selective publication banning resolutions in the country, the state of Utah has launched its checklist of books to become banned coming from schools throughout the condition. The restriction covers books that are deemed "objective vulnerable material" or even "porn," (6 of the 13 are romantasy titles by Sarah J. Maas), and also the labels are actually, typically, 13 years of ages. As my coworker Kelly Jensen points out, this highlights the truth that "the supposed complication of porn in institutions seemed simply when it was actually a convenient talking point." Amusing exactly how that works.The large bulk of Americans differ with manual bans and believe they infringe on moms and dads' liberties, which becomes part of the point.
